A scoping review of self-monitoring in graduate medical education.
William Rainey JohnsonSteven J DurningRhonda J AllardAdam M BarelskiAnthony R ArtinoPublished in: Medical education (2023)
Self-monitoring is a time and context dependent phenomenon that seems promising as a research focus to improve clinical performance of trainees in GME and beyond. The landscape of current literature on self-monitoring is sparse and heterogeneous, suffering from a lack of theoretical underpinning, inconsistent terminology, and insufficiently clear definitions.
